#77afed - RGB(119, 175, 237) - Jordy Blue Color FAQ
Hex color code for Jordy Blue color is #77afed. RGB color code for jordy blue color is rgb(119, 175, 237).
The RGB value corresponding to the hexadecimal color code #77afed is rgb(119, 175, 237). These values represent the intensities of the red, green, and blue components of the color, respectively. Here, '119' indicates the intensity of the red component, '175' represents the green component's intensity, and '237' denotes the blue component's intensity. Combined in these specific proportions, these three color components create the color represented by #77afed.
The RGB percentage composition for the hexadecimal color code #77afed is detailed as follows: 46.7% Red, 68.6% Green, and 92.9% Blue. This breakdown indicates the relative contribution of each primary color in the RGB color model to achieve this specific shade. The RGB color 119, 175, 237 represents a dull and muted shade of Blue. The websafe version of this color is hex 6699ff. This color might be commonly referred to as a shade similar to Jordy Blue.
In the CMYK (Cyan, Magenta, Yellow, Black) color model, the color represented by the hexadecimal code #77afed is composed of 50% Cyan, 26% Magenta, 0% Yellow, and 7% Black. In this CMYK breakdown, the Cyan component at 50% influences the coolness or green-blue aspects of the color, whereas the 26% of Magenta contributes to the red-purple qualities. The 0% of Yellow typically adds to the brightness and warmth, and the 7% of Black determines the depth and overall darkness of the shade. The resulting color can range from bright and vivid to deep and muted, depending on these CMYK values. The CMYK color model is crucial in color printing and graphic design, offering a practical way to mix these four ink colors to create a vast spectrum of hues.
